Simple Raspberry Chocolates For Valentines Day

cookpad.japan
cookpad.japan @cookpad_jp

Another user's crispy chocolate recipe was so good that I made it over and over again. I found some raspberries in the refrigerator, so I added them and they turned out pretty good.

You can also microwave the chocolate. That seems easier and more foolproof. You can also substitute the rasberries with freeze-dried strawberries. When shaping the chocolate, it's easy to use two spoons in both hands. For 15-20 chocolate, 2.5 cm [1.0 in] in diameter. Recipe by Mattsun

Ingredients

  1. 1ladle's worth White chocolate
  2. 4drops, whole Freeze-dried raspberries
  3. 1half the amount of chocolate you use Panko

Steps

  1. 1

    Immerse the chocolate in hot water to melt it. Mix in the panko and the smashed-up framboise. Leave a little of the framboise for decorative purposes.

  2. 2

    Use a spoon to scoop out Step 1 onto a baking sheet in bite-sized pieces, and adjust the shape. Top with the decorative framboise before the chocolate sets, and use your finger to slightly press down.

  3. 3

    Place in the refrigerator. Once it hardens, it's complete.
